Velez vs Talleres
Velez Sarsfield showed an enormous effort to clinch the scoreless draw they needed to overcome River Plate on the road after beating them 1-0 at home. Last Friday, El Fortin registered a 1-1 away draw at Godoy Cruz to continue performing a poor league campaign, having earned only nine points in 11 matches. In fact, Alexander Medina’s men are on seven winless games in all competition, having drawn five and lost two in that spell. Three of those matches took place at Estadio Jose Amalfitani, where Velez registered two stalemates and one loss.
Meanwhile, Talleres managed to beat Colon 2-0 away in the return leg thanks to goals from Federico Girotti and Angelo Martino to reach the Copa Libertadores top eight for the first time in history. Since then, they won only one match out of their last four, drawing one and losing two. The team had their home match against Union Santa Fe postponed last weekend, so they haven’t seen any action since July 25th, when drawing 1-1 away at San Lorenzo. La T made it nine points in ten matches in the Liga Profesional and remain bottom in the 2022 aggregate table, Talleres are quite irregular on the road: they won one, drew three and lost two of the last six as the visiting side.
